JioStar Group has appointed Emmy Award–winning creative leader Stephan Bugaj as Senior Vice President – GenAI Content & Technology. The move supports the company’s focus on building AI-first content experiences and shaping the next wave of digital entertainment.


In his new role, Bugaj will help develop smart content systems, interactive storytelling formats and scalable creative models. His work will support faster innovation, deeper audience interaction and the creation of future-ready entertainment experiences for global audiences.


Before joining JioStar, Bugaj served as Chief Creative Officer at Genvid Entertainment, where he played a key role in creating the Massively Interactive Live Event (MILE) format. This model blends streaming, gaming and live audience participation. He also led the development of AI-driven creative tools and workflows for filmmakers, and headed interactive storytelling projects that combined real-time audience engagement with high-quality narratives.


With over 30 years of experience, Bugaj has held senior creative and technology roles at organisations such as Pixar Animation Studios, Telltale Games, DJ2 Entertainment and Hanson Robotics. He is known for turning emerging technologies into practical, scalable platforms. His expertise spans AI-based content systems, interactive story design, digital production pipelines and immersive media experiences.


JioStar Group has already begun integrating AI across its content platforms, including conversational features, second-screen experiences and AI-supported production processes. Bugaj’s appointment is expected to further speed up innovation, especially in interactive and digital-first formats designed for large audiences.
